Hi team,

As of next sprint we're retiring the homegrown Spoolwright job queue and moving to Ferrowline's managed scheduler. Support impact: retry semantics change from fixed intervals to exponential backoff, and stuck jobs now surface in the Larkmoor console rather than the old cron logs. Escalation paths stay the same. For testing ticket reproductions against the staging scheduler, use the credential provided below.

login token, yajeg-fawif: eyJhbGciOiJIUzI1NiIsInR5cCI6IkpXVCJ9.eyJzdWIiOiIEdPQYnZXaZIn0.HSRTnYZBx0Qc

### If the LB starts flapping

First, don't panic — the Moorgate balancer marks a backend unhealthy after three missed probes, and our app is occasionally slow to answer during GC pauses. Check whether probes are hitting /healthz or the legacy path; the legacy one skips auth middleware, which is exactly why security keeps asking about it. Probe specs, allowed source ranges, and the audit notes live on the internal page below.

operations page: https://jenkins.torvadyn.local/build/deploy/display/pages/611247f0a622ae80

Subject: Transcode farm cut-over complete

Team,

The move of the Vexalto transcoding farm to the new Grindwell cluster finished last night. All render nodes now pull jobs from the replacement queue, and the legacy scheduler is drained. Watch for stuck jobs flagged "relic" and requeue them manually. The active configuration for the new farm is listed below.

config for bahop-baduf:
[kasion]
team = lamath
access_code = ac_d807e5
host = kasion.paliqcloud.corp
port = 4000
owner = julix.tamvan
peer = frair.qorvelsoft.local

**Ticket: Vendor third-party fonts for Quillbird UI**

Hey on-call — we're still pulling the Marlowe Sans and Tindra Mono families from the external CDN at build time, which broke last week's air-gapped deploy for the Velsten rollout. Plan is to vendor the font files into the repo with license notices alongside. Low risk, but it touches the build pipeline, so we need a sign-off before merging. Approval needed from the person below.

approver of hahog-hahap = Ulaath Praael